在网页设计中,字体是传达信息、塑造品牌形象的重要元素。而自定义字体加载,则能让你的网页设计更具个性,让你的文字脱颖而出。本文将为你详细解析CSS自定义字体加载的全过程,助你轻松上手。
一、自定义字体的优势
- 独特性:自定义字体可以让你的网页设计更具个性化,避免与众多网站雷同。
- 品牌形象:通过使用特定字体,可以加强品牌形象的传播。
- 可读性:选择合适的字体可以提高网页内容的可读性。
二、CSS自定义字体加载步骤
1. 选择字体文件
首先,你需要选择一个合适的字体文件。常见的字体格式有.woff、.woff2、.ttf、.eot等。以下是一些推荐的字体网站:
- Google Fonts:提供丰富的免费字体资源。
- Font Squirrel:提供免费的字体下载。
- Typekit:提供专业的字体订阅服务。
2. 准备字体文件
将下载的字体文件上传到你的服务器上,或者使用在线字体平台提供的CDN链接。
3. 使用CSS加载字体
在CSS文件中,使用@font-face规则来加载自定义字体。以下是一个示例:
@font-face {
font-family: 'MyFont';
src: url('myfont.woff2') format('woff2'),
url('myfont.woff') format('woff'),
url('myfont.ttf') format('truetype'),
url('myfont.eot') format('embedded-opentype');
font-weight: normal;
font-style: normal;
}
4. 应用字体
在HTML元素中,使用font-family属性来指定自定义字体。例如:
<p style="font-family: 'MyFont', sans-serif;">这是一段使用自定义字体的文字。</p>
三、注意事项
- 字体版权:确保你使用的字体拥有合法的版权。
- 字体兼容性:不同浏览器对字体格式的支持程度不同,建议提供多种字体格式。
- 字体加载时间:过多的字体加载会影响网页加载速度,建议合理选择字体数量和格式。
四、实战案例
以下是一个使用自定义字体的实战案例:
- 选择字体:在Google Fonts中选择“Roboto”字体。
- 加载字体:将字体文件上传到服务器,并在CSS中使用
@font-face规则加载。 - 应用字体:在HTML元素中使用
font-family属性指定自定义字体。
五、总结
通过本文的学习,相信你已经掌握了CSS自定义字体加载的全过程。利用自定义字体,让你的网页设计更具个性,为用户带来更好的视觉体验。
